Classic Holiday Party Themes with Modern Flair
Selecting a theme gives your party a unified feel and makes planning easier. Here are versatile theme ideas perfect for any crowd:
1. Winter Wonderland
Tap into winter’s beauty with a snowy aesthetic:
- Decor Ideas: White and silver color scheme, artificial snow cascading down walls, twinkling fairy lights, and frosted glass centerpieces.
- Activity Tips: Snow Globe craft stations or a “blizzard photo booth” with props like bean breath ice effects.

2. Holiday around the World
Celebrate global traditions by hosting a winter international party:
- Decor Ideas: Use flags, lanterns, and region-specific elements—Japanese shimenawa rope, Nordic red-and-green decor, Scandinavian minimalism.
- Food & Drink: Serve spiced mulled wine, deserts inspired by French panetô or German strudel.
3. Decades Holiday Bash
Let guests dress and celebrate a favorite holiday-themed era:
- Decor Ideas: Think 70s disco lights with Santa hats, 90s nostalgic balloons, or a Rustic Rustic farm-to-table look inspired by vintage holidays.
- Activities: Play holiday classics on a retro playlist or a holiday trivia quiz covering decades.
Elevate Your Decor on a Budget
You don’t need a big budget to make a stunning impact. Focus on focal points and clever DIY touches:
- Use string lights as centerpieces or draped over mirrors and stair railings.
- DIY garlands with ornaments, pinecones, and mini LED candles for a warm glow.
- Repurpose materials—mason jars become winter vases, and scrap fabric creates festive bunting.

Fun & Engaging Party Activities
Keep guests entertained with seasonal games and experiences:
- Panencik or gingerbread house decorating contests
- Holiday charades or Pictionary with festive word boards
- Photo booth with themed props and instant prints for keepsakes
- Virtual/shine-in-party hybrid options with seasonal trivia challenges
Holiday Party Food Ideas That Delight
The menu should be as cozy as the decor:
- Festive hors d’oeuvres like mini risotto balls, tree-shaped fruit skewers, or chocolate-dipped shortbread.
- A built-in candy cane or nutcracker reality cake station for interactive indulgence.
- Warm beverages such as spiced chai latte, eggnog punch, or hot cocoa with marshmallow stations.
Final Tips for a Memorable Holiday Party
- Send personalized invitations—digital or handmade—to build anticipation.
- Play ambient music that sets a joyful tone but allows conversations.
- Create a “memory corner” where guests leave notes or holiday wishes.
- Most importantly—embrace the joy of togetherness; the best parties spark connection and warmth.
